– Drug Information Center (DIC) Practice MCQs with Short Answers 1. The primary function of a Drug Information Center is to: A. Dispense medicines to patients B. Promote pharmaceutical products C. Provide unbiased, accurate drug information D. Monitor drug prices Answer: C. Provide unbiased, accurate drug information Explanation: DICs support rational drug use by giving evidence-based and unbiased information. 2. Which of the following is considered a primary drug information source? A. Textbooks B. Review articles C. Original clinical trial articles D. Drug formularies Answer: C. Original clinical trial articles Explanation: Primary sources contain original research data published for the first time. 3. A healthcare professional asks about the safest drug in pregnancy. Which reference source is most appropriate? A. British Pharmacopoeia B. Martindale C. Briggs’ Drugs in Pregnancy and Lactation D. Remington Answer: C. Briggs’ Drugs in Pregnancy and Lactation Explanation: Briggs is specifically designed for pregnancy and lactation risk assessment. 4. When answering a drug information query, what is the first step in the systematic approach? A. Search tertiary sources B. Provide the answer immediately C. Receive and clarify the question D. Evaluate the literature Answer: C. Receive and clarify the question Explanation: Understanding the exact question ensures accurate and relevant responses. 5. Which characteristic best describes a tertiary drug information source? A. Contains raw research data B. Written by original investigators C. Summarizes information from primary and secondary sources D. Published as clinical trial reports Answer: C. Summarizes information from primary and secondary sources Explanation: Tertiary sources (textbooks, guidelines) provide summarized and interpreted information. 👇👇👇 https://t.me/NEWEPHARMACY
